In July 2019, Sitecore Inc. released a new product complementing its flagship Digital Experience Platform (DXP) - Sitecore Experience Platform (XP) called Sitecore Content Hub. The latest addition is a rebrand of the recent acquisition of StyleLabs, a software development company focusing on content and asset management tools. The Sitecore Content Hub is already used by brand names like Microsoft, General Mills, and Coca Cola.
Sitecore XP is a leader in the Gartner's Magic Quadrant of enterprise-grade DXPs and excels in providing adaptive personalization and insight into each web visitor's online and offline activity with its rule engine and Experience Database. Sitecore is leading the way in recognizing what is becoming known as a "content crisis". "Gartner predicts that, by 2020, 90% of brands will practice at least one form of marketing personalization, but content, not data, will be the bottleneck and primary cause of failure "1. Such bottleneck tends to be created due to internal operational complexities resulting in loss of productivity and wasted resources during content creation and management. Sitecore Content Hub is a Software as a Service (SaaS) based platform. It aims to solve the content crisis and help brands manage content ideation, creation, resourcing and access rights with five pillars: Sitecore Digital Asset Management (DAM), Sitecore Marketing Resource Management (MRM), Sitecore Content Marketing Platform (CMP), Sitecore Product Content Management (PCM), and Sitecore Web-to-Print (W2P). With the release of Content Hub, Sitecore became the first DXP offering a complete set of robust tools for content creation, personalization, measurement, and optimization.
